Mitigating the Risks of Crot4d Malware

Protecting your system from the growing threat of Crot4d infection requires a layered approach. Establishing robust protective measures is vital to prevent potential damage. Key methods include keeping operating systems regularly updated to resolve weaknesses, utilizing reliable security software with real-time scanning, and educating users about phishing emails and suspicious files. Further steps involve controlling user permissions, regularly monitoring system activity for unexpected behavior, and having a verified recovery process in place. Consider employing isolation to contain a likely breach.
